To preserve artifacts in Egypt, measures such as controlled lighting, temperature and humidity control, and restrictions on handling are implemented in museums and archaeological sites. Conservation treatments are also carried out by trained professionals to prevent deterioration and damage to the artifacts. Additionally, monitoring and research on preservation techniques are ongoing to ensure the long-term safeguarding of Egypt's cultural heritage.

Frequency agility is the capacity for a radar to shift its frequency to account for things like atmosphere and jamming. Much of how its done has to do with the computer systems attached to the device running their calculations.
